How Our Truck-Mounted Water Extraction Service Works
When water damage strikes, it’s essential to act fast. Our team uses a truck-mounted water extraction system to remove excess water from your property, preventing further damage and reducing drying time. This process involves:
Step 1: Inspection and Assessment
Our technicians will assess the damage, identifying the source of the water and the extent of the damage. They’ll use specialized equipment to detect moisture levels and identify areas that need attention.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Using our truck-mounted system, we’ll extract as much water as possible from your property, including carpets, upholstery, and drywall. This process typically takes 60-90 minutes, depending on the size of the affected area.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Our technicians will use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ify your property, removing any remaining moisture and preventing mold growth. This process can take 3-5 days, depending on the severity of the damage.
Step 4: Cleaning and Disinfection
Once the property is dry, our technicians will clean and disinfect all surfaces, removing any bacteria, viruses, or other contaminants that may have been present.
Step 5: Restoration and Repairs
Finally, our team will make any necessary repairs to your property, including replacing damaged materials and restoring your home to its original condition.

Truck-Mounted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water spill on a carpet | Yes | No | DIY methods can usually handle small spills. |
| Water damage from a burst pipe | No | Yes | Professional help is needed to prevent further damage and health risks. |
| Flooding in a basement or crawlspace | No | Yes | Professional help is needed to extract water and prevent mold growth. |
| Water damage on a roof | No | Yes | Professional help is needed to repair or replace damaged roofing materials. |
| Water damage in a commercial building | No | Yes | Professional help is needed to prevent further damage and business interruption. |
| Water damage in a home with high-value items | No | Yes | Professional help is needed to prevent damage to valuable items and ensure a smooth restoration process. |

Truck-Mounted Water Extraction Cost in Homestead, FL
The cost of truck-mounted water extraction services can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Homestead, FL. Here are some estimated price ranges for our services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Truck-Mounted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ions. |
| Cleaning and Disinfection |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ions. |
| Restoration and Repairs |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ions. |
| Equipment Rental and Delivery | $50 – $200 | Distance and availability of equipment. |
| Emergency Service Fee | $100 – $500 | Time of day and urgency of the situation. |
